Kung Fu Basics-Shaolin

Ages 16 & Up: Work your body, mind and spirit the Shaolin way! Relieve stress and improve your strength, endurance, flexibility, and agility through an aerobic workout of traditional Shaolin Kung Fu stretches, stances, kicks, strikes and jumps. All levels of experience are welcome. No uniforms, belts or tests. Bring your chi! Forms will be taught to those who progress through the basics. Wear comfortable long pants and martial arts shoes (or any sneakers for quick pivoting-for example, running shoes NOT recommended). 9 Sessions $70 Instructor: Bess Siegal 375981 Cabin John MS 4/1 Tu
